Spluttering Meaning in English

word · lemma: splutter

ˈsplʌtɚɪŋ
SPLUH-ter-ing
splˈʌtəɹɪŋ
spl-UH-tuh-ring

Definition

Making quick, uneven noises, like someone speaking nervously or a machine or liquid making popping or spitting sounds. Also used for when someone speaks in a confused or breathless way.

Usage & Nuances

Often found in writing to describe both sounds (from engines, frying, etc.) and the manner of speech (nervous, angry, or shocked). 'Spluttering' is more descriptive and expressive than 'stuttering.' Typical with verbs: 'was spluttering,' 'started spluttering.'
